What Are Crypto Scam Texts?

Crypto scam texts are phishing attempts where scammers impersonate legitimate entities, often claiming to offer investment opportunities or asking for personal information related to cryptocurrency. These texts can lead to financial losses and serious security issues for small businesses. According to reports, small businesses are increasingly being targeted as they may lack the sophisticated security measures larger companies have in place.

Best Practices for Blocking Crypto Scam Texts

To maximize protection against crypto scam texts, small business owners should:

  • Utilize a comprehensive spam-blocking app like Robokiller to automate the filtering process.
  • Regularly update block lists and monitor incoming messages to glean insights on patterns that emerge.
  • Educate employees on identifying potential scams and reporting suspicious messages that might bypass initial filters.
